Publisher Description:

Greece: A Short History of a Long Story presents a comprehensive overview of the history of Greece by exploring the continuity of Greek culture from its Neolithic origins to the modern era.

  • Tells the story of Greece through individual personalities that inhabited various periods in the lengthy sweep of Greek history
  • Uses an approach based on recent research that includes DNA analysis and analyses of archaeological materials
  • Explores ways in which the nature of Greek culture was continually reshaped over time
  • Features illustrations that portray the people of different eras in Greek history along with maps that demonstrate the physical sphere of Greece and major events in each of the periods
